【Release Note】 Bridge-U | Zigbee Bridge Ultra Stable v2.4.0 Update

:blue_book:【Release Note】 Zigbee Bridge Ultra Stable Version History


v2.4.0(2026/08/10)

New Features:

  • Expanded Device Compatibility
    Added support for the following Zigbee devices:
    • SONOFF S61SZBTPB US-type Zigbee smart plug
    • SONOFF SNZB-02UL 2.9-inch E-ink temperature and humidity sensor
    • SONOFF MINI-ZB1GS single-channel Zigbee smart switch
  • Bridge Firmware Recovery Authentication: Access now requires the Local Web Portal password.

Optimizations:

  • SONOFF SNZB-02UL can now serve as an external sensor for SONOFF SNZB-02DR2 or SONOFF TRVZB, providing more accurate room temperature measurements.

Bug Fixes:

  • Fixed an issue that prevented the following SONOFF Zigbee/Bluetooth dual-mode devices from being added through the Local Web Portal when no eWeLink account was linked:
    • Smart Water Valves: SWV-ZNU / SWV-ZNE / SWV-ZF2U / SWV-ZF2E
    • Thermostatic Radiator Valve: TRV-ZBT
    • Smart Switches: MINI-ZB1GS / MINI-ZB1GSP
    • Power Meter: MINI-ZB1GP
  • Fixed an issue where Bridge Firmware Recovery could incorrectly report that the Zigbee module had failed to start.
  • Fixed an issue where some channels were missing from the Zigbee channel list.
  • Fixed an issue that could cause OTA updates for SONOFF MINI-ZB1GSP to fail.
  • Fixed an incorrect device-type mapping that identified Third Reality soil moisture sensors as temperature sensors, preventing soil moisture readings from being reported.
  • Fixed an issue where room assignments, accessory names, scenes, and automations for SONOFF TRVs in Apple Home could be lost after a ZBBridge-U restart.
  • Fixed an issue where color controls were unavailable on Matter-enabled platforms for GLEDOPTO GL-C_202P controllers that support color control but not color temperature control.
